- 博客(11)
- 资源 (201)
- 收藏
- 关注
原创 Windows API ---打印API
最近在给以个客户做一个POS机上的打印程序,其实现的简单思路大致如下:void ComPrint(){ static int nIndex = 1; HDC dc; // USES_CONVERSION; DEVMODEW lpdevmodew;
2011-08-29 12:19:36 2377
原创 串口通讯常用代码
在做通讯程序的设计开发时,常常需要通过串口(COM口)来读写数据,具体的代码实现大致如下:1. 打开串口HANDLE h = CreateFile(_T("COM1:"), // File name
2011-08-29 12:13:52 2217
转载 【C/C++语言入门篇】-- 位运算 .
回顾之前的篇幅,C语言的主体部分基本已经介绍完了。之所以没有介绍C++的相关特性是因为在之前的文章中C和C++在这些方面都有共性,所以在面向对象之前。我们先把这些共性给介绍完。也就是说在介绍面向对象之前,所有的文章都是CC++中都能使用的。从这点上来看,现在正极力奋斗于C++战线
2011-08-24 17:10:53 2395
原创 java中byte转换int时为何与0xff进行与运算
其原因在于:1.byte的大小为8bits而int的大小为32bits2.java的二进制采用的是补码形式在这里先温习下计算机基础理论byte是一个字节保存的,有8个位,即8个0、1。8位的第一个位是符号位, 也就是说0000 0001代表的是数字
2011-08-24 16:53:57 1536 1
原创 用rand()和srand()产生为随机数的方法
标准库(被包含于中)提供两个帮助生成伪随机数的函数: 函数一:int rand(void);从srand (seed)中指定的seed开始,返回一个[seed, RAND_MAX(0x7fff))间的随机整数。 函数二:void srand(unsigned seed
2011-08-22 09:41:21 1232
转载 文件名智能排序的算法
在文件夹中,我们经常有类似s_1.txt、s_2.txt、s_10.txt、s_11.txt这样的命名方式,我们期望的排序方式是s_1.txt、s_2.txt、s_10.txt、s_11.txt(Vista & Windows7是这种方式),然而,按照常规的字符串排序算法的到的结
2011-08-17 13:07:54 2301
转载 WinCE 中,环境变量的添加,删除和查询以及BSP的快速编译
在WinCE中有很多的环境变量,那么如何设置/删除/查询这些环境变量呢:1. 查询环境变量:无论是在WinCE5.0还是WinCE6.0,当我们在PB里打开或者创建一个工程以后,我们可以在菜单中点“build”->“Open Release Directory in Buil
2011-08-17 12:19:06 928
原创 Win7下安装配置Activesync的方法
1. 首先要有Win7版的Activesync才行啊,也就是Ms-Win-Mobile-Device-Center-6.exe安装文件(移动设备中心),大家可以到下面下载:http://download.csdn.net/source/34916112.
2011-08-05 10:25:37 3649
原创 VS2005+CE6+VS2008的安装步骤以及出错分析
安装VS2005+CE6,也安装过很多回了,网上也经常看到有人在问怎么安装,或安装过程中失败等等问题,特别是在WIN7下安装,遇到问题的朋友很多。今天,换了台BB,又按部就班过了下,在安装CE6时,还是发生了点意外,所以,把这安装步骤再写写,也给有类似需求的朋友参考下。O
2011-08-03 14:19:06 1994
原创 程序语言中花括号的风格列举
K&R style -- Named after Kernighan & Ritchie, because the examplesin K&R are formatted this way. Also called `kernel style' because theU
2011-08-01 15:23:38 2629
转载 堆内存和栈内存详解 ——转载
堆:顺序随意 栈:先进后出 堆和栈的区别 一、预备知识—程序的内存分配 一个由c/C++编译的程序占用的内存分为以下几个部分 1、栈区(stack)— 由编译器自动分配释放 ,存放函数的参数值,局部变量的值等。其操作方式类似于数据结构中的栈 2、堆区(he
2011-08-01 13:58:36 809
EtherCAT协议(中文版)完整1-6册
2024-08-01
EtherCat中文版协议(1-6册)
2023-03-27
I.mx6Dual/6Quad Applications Processor Reference Manual
2022-08-30
Linux下获取USB设备的序列号获取IDE设备的序号C源码
2019-09-18
QT Wifi SSID扫描显示配置连接QT4/QT5均可用
2019-09-11
基于QT4.8的软键盘(windows_liunx都测试通过)
2019-08-16
QTableWidget QTableView 自定义复杂表头(多行表头,表头合并) 、冻结、固定特定的行
2019-07-30
Tslib中触摸屏校准原理及其实现.rar
2019-06-17
stm32f10x_lib.h
2018-08-21
Linux&UNIX;系统编程手册 带书签目录(上下册) 清晰PDF扫描版+源码.7z.002
2018-01-21
Linux&UNIX;系统编程手册 带书签目录(上下册) 清晰PDF扫描版+源码.7z.001
2018-01-21
APUE第三版(中英文版,都带目录) 基于linux3.2.0 FreeBSD8.0 OS X10.6.8
2017-11-01
支持GoLang的vim类似source insight,带自动补齐,molokai schreme
2017-07-20
Advanced Programming in the UNIX Environment, 3rd Edition
2017-05-03
WINCE常用DLL
2015-01-21
PLSQL Developer 10.0.5.1710 破解版 内含注册机
2013-08-05
AES CBC ECB 128 192 256完整代码实现
2013-06-06
深入理解计算机系统第二版中文 带章节目录part2.rar
2013-04-03
深入理解计算机系统第二版中文 带章节目录part1.rar
2013-04-03
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人